Have a read of the TPW SKIRMISH documentation mate, it covers it pretty well. 

 

Basically to use a custom friendly faction with the addon version you need to edit the HPP:

tpw_skirmish_friendlytype = 0

tpw_skirmish_friendlyunitstring = "string1"

tpw_skirmish_friendlyvehiclestring = "string2"

 

where string1 is a subset of the classname you want to use.

 

If you want to run the script as a script, then the instructions are in the header of the script itself.

TPW MODS 20160625: https://dl.dropboxusercontent.com/u/481663/TPW_MODS_20160625.zip

 

Changes:

  • [AIR 1.30] Improved spawning code - no more carnage at [0,0,0]!
  • [bOATS 1.31, CARS 1.45] Improved code for removal of vehicles.
  • [sKIRMISH 1.26] Complete code overhaul: optimisation of spawn, waypoint and removal code for infantry and vehicles -> massive decrease in microstuttering. Multiple factions for each side may now be specified -> you many now have NATA and FIA simultaneously slugging it out against CSAT and AAF for instance. Custom support helicopter and aircraft can be specified.
  • Please update your tpw_mods.hpp


Back again, continuing my optimisation and improvement program. This time I put TPW_SKIRMISH under the microscope and found it wanting. So I have basically recoded it from scratch using greatly improved spawning, waypoint and removal code. This means less of a performance hit, although as always your CPU will take a bashing when there are interacting combat AI. As well as the performance improvement I have also implemented multiple factions. So it's possible for you to for example have your custom blufor faction, NATO pacific and Syndikat rebels all trading insults with CSAT Pacific and custom opfor at the same time. You can also specify custom support helicopter and close air support aircraft if the 2035 era defaults don't float your boat. TPW MODS 20160701: https://dl.dropboxusercontent.com/u/481663/TPW_MODS_20160701.zip

 

Changes:

  • [ALL] Randomised movement speeds of all spawned AI.
  • [CROWD 1.00] *NEW* - Large CPU friendly civilian crowds.
  • [HUD 1.56] Civilian scanning and display may be toggled using Ctrl + Alt + C.
  • [sKIRMISH 1.27] Scanning disabled when player in fast moving vehicle. Dead units deleted afer 5 minutes if greater than 100 m from player. Squads will choose random formation types. Cars will stop to allow crew back in.
  • Please update your tpw_mods.hpp


Hidely hodely neglecterinos. I've been using my kids' school holiday time productively to put the finishing touches on a brand new mod - TPW CROWD. This is an SP only mod which allows for a dramatic and effective increase in the number of civilians around the player in populated areas, with surprisingly little CPU impact. It's highly configurable so that you can tailor it to your computer and gameplay requirements. You might find that the massive increase in civ numbers clogs up your HUD with white diamonds, so I've also changed TPW HUD so that civ scanning can be toggled using Ctrl + Alt + C.

 

Getting civ numbers up has been a long standing goal of mine and I'm pleased to be able to present it. All feedback is welcome as usual.
